About Black Cat Syndicate
Black Cat Syndicate (ASX:BC8) is a Western Australian gold explorer and developer with substantial resources across three advanced projects. The Company's operations are focused on the restart of two high-grade mines, Coyote in the Tanami and Paulsens in the East Pilbara, which were acquired from Northern Star Resources in mid-2022. BC8 is also advancing the Kal East Gold Project in the Eastern Goldfields, which has a completed pre-feasibility study which shows a viable, longer-term development option.

- Kal East Gold Project: A highly prospective gold project located east of Kalgoorlie-Boulder, Western Australia. The project comprises 800km² of tenements, including one of the largest undertested landholdings within 50km of Kalgoorlie.
- Paulsens Gold Operation: A high-grade underground mine with 907,344oz @ 7.3 g/t Au recovered since first production in 2005. A decision to restart operation is expected in 2024.
- Coyote Gold Operation: Recovered 211,220oz @ 4.9 g/t Au since first production in 2006. Coyote has all the infrastructure required to restart operations, including a 300ktpa processing plant, 180+ person camp, and all associated supporting infrastructure.
